Book review: Tribes

May 23rd, 2009

Seth Godin is one of my favorites. He seems to always have something fresh, trendy and exciting to say about marketing. He is one of the best selling authors in the field with iconoclastic books like Purple Cow (how ideas must stand out) and The Dip (how dropping things and failures can help you). In his latest book, Godin explains that the new media forms can let almost anyone with the energy and competence gather a following. You can gather a “tribe” that will follow you and your ideas with the help of of everything from Facebook to Ning and a myriad of other network building tools. Godin gives plenty of specific examples. Godin says: Publish a manifesto of your beliefs. Make it easy for your followers to connect to you. Make it easy for your followers to connect to one another. Relize that money is not the point of a movement, but a result. Track your progress. Your movement needs to be bigger than you. Good luck creating your tribe.
